Decaffeinated Earl Grey Tea with Sencha Green Tea
This is a lighter interpretation of one of Britain’s best-loved tea styles. Instead of the traditional black tea base, this blend uses decaffeinated Sencha green tea, giving the cup a clean, delicate and subtly grassy character.
The Sencha is carefully decaffeinated using the CO2 method, which helps preserve the colour, freshness and flavour of the leaf while removing most of the caffeine. The result is a refined green tea blend that can be enjoyed in the evening or at any time of day.

How to Brew Decaffeinated Earl Grey Sencha
Use water cooled slightly from the boil, ideally around 75°C to 80°C. This helps protect the green tea leaf and prevents bitterness.
Use one teaspoon of tea per cup and steep for two to three minutes. A shorter infusion keeps the cup fresh and bright, while a slightly longer steep gives more depth. This tea is best enjoyed without milk, although a small slice of lemon works well if you prefer extra citrus brightness.
Ingredients
Decaffeinated green tea, orange peel, lemon peel, natural bergamot oil.

|
Tea Type |
Quantity |
Water Temp |
Brew Time |
| WHITE | 3-5g per cup | 70c | 5-6 mins |
| GREEN | 3-5g per cup | 75c | 2-5 mins |
| BLACK | 3-5g per cup | 95c | 4-6 mins |
| OOLONG | 3-5g per cup | 95c | 5-8 mins |
| PU-ERH | 3-5g per cup | 95c | 4-6 mins |
